Output 26313009d201f989946d6e3fe8372c03047279b4a8aefe85f9143f95c52c362f:51

value
1412260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a99788bedf327492003abca0b7b482b85491ae OP_EQUAL
address
3QBFKBrTmTZnLb681e1RjbGjDRUH1ud36e
transaction
26313009d201f989946d6e3fe8372c03047279b4a8aefe85f9143f95c52c362f
spent
true